Its open. Project is on hold due to contractor wanting to drop the lake level 4-5 feet to complete the project. Talked to someone from the city and that was reportedly the word. Fished out there the last two Fridays and the ramp is open to boats. The ramp is still a battlefield, but its open.

I think it would HELP them... Would probably make the patches bigger in the short term cause they would grow out at the edges, happened during the drought. the edges grew out while water was lower, then it came up and they were too deep and started dying back off. but when there were reeds in that little bit deeper water... man that's my favourite. That said I still think the lake is on the low part of the cycle from the HAMMERING it took during the drought. 3 tourneys a week on it was NOT good

I think TPWD is thinking more about timeline, that lake has SHALLOW water but very little in between water. With spawn coming up you have an issue on how it might effect spawn, TPWD also probably doesn't want the complaints of all the spring skiers and fisherman who cant use the lake, or think TPWD is destroying a resource. My bet is they don't want to deal with the complaints more than anything... and then the spawn is a seconndary issue
